Luis Monzón and José Carlos Déniz claimed victory in the 65th Rally Isla de Gran Canaria, the third event of the BP Championship of Las Palmas. Piloting their new Toyota GR Yaris Rally2, the pair dominated the competition, marking their second win of the season. The rally, held under intense heat, featured six timed stages, with Monzón setting the fastest time in five of them.
The second position was secured by Raúl Quesada and Daniel Sosa in a Hyundai i20 Rally2, finishing 15.3 seconds behind the winner. The battle for the podium was fierce, with Quesada holding a mere three-second advantage over Benjamín Avella and Agustín Alemán, who completed the top 3 in their Alpine A110 RGT+, 18.4 seconds adrift of Monzón.
Monzón took the lead from the outset and maintained it until the finish line, despite encountering issues with his car's pop-off valve, which were resolved during service. Meanwhile, Quesada delivered a strong performance to defend his second place, while Avella, who had led the Friday super special stage, faced brake problems on the final day.
Yoday Betancor and Pedro Viera finished in fourth place, followed by Ayoze Benítez and Patricia González in fifth, despite several spins. The classification continued with Alejandro Martín and Cristina Cazorla in sixth, Jesús Rodríguez and Víctor García in seventh, Antonio Estalella and Pepo Batista eighth, Tato Suárez and María González ninth (winners among the classic cars), and Mario Déniz and Naira Rodríguez rounding out the top 10.
The Toyota Enma 2RM Servicios Cup was won by Acorán Navarro and Omar Godinho, who mounted a spectacular comeback after a penalty. In the regularity sport category, victory went to José Juan Díaz and José Díaz, while Jorge Luján and Alberto Alvarado took the lead in the regularity classification. The demanding conditions of the day and the heat led to numerous mechanical failures and retirements.
